Recite the Gayatri mantra three times a day. This is a prayer to the Sun – the life-giver. Dr. Pillai has personally chanted the mantra on YouTube. Visualize the sun streaming into your body, mind and soul as he recites:

Om Bhur Bhuvah Swaha

Tat Savitur Varenyam

Bhargo Devasya Dhimahi

Dhiyoyona Prachodayat

The mantra says: “Let us meditate on that excellent glory of the divine vivifying Sun, May he enlighten our understanding.” 

 

Perform an Aarti for the Goddess

An aarti is a flame offered to a deity. During Navaratri the flame is a symbol of respect for each aspect of Maa Durga. Dip the wick of a candle into clarified butter; light the wick and move it around an image of the goddess while reciting a short prayer of deep love and respect for her.
